Mahamadpur in context

With 943 people at the 2011 Census, Mahamadpur was the 822nd most populous of its district's 1247 villages, below the district average of 2,850.

Literacy stood at 39.97%, 14.4 points below the district's rural average of 54.40%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1018, 95 above the rural national 923.
